Meet the new Flamengo Gymnastics reinforcements

Khiuani Dias and Ana Claudia Silva have their first training session this Friday, in Gávea

By - in
Flamengo's women's artistic gymnastics team gained two new reinforcements at the beginning of the 2010 season. Khiuani Dias and Ana Claudia Silva, both 17 years old and members of the Brazilian national team, are now part of the red-black women's team, which already includes Daniele Hypolito, Jade Barbosa and Letícia Costa. 

This Friday, the 22nd, the new signings will have their first training session under the technical command of Ricardo Pereira and Viviane Cardoso, at 14:30 pm, in the club's gym. 

"These are two new additions to our existing team. Flamengo has a strong tradition in gymnastics, and we want to compete for results in the 2012 and 2016 Games. We've formed a strong team that has everything it takes to shine in national and international championships," said club president Patricia Amorim. 

In the final of the South American Championships, held in the city of Sogamoso, Colombia, the two gymnasts helped take Brazil to the top of the podium, with the silver medal for Ana Claudia and the bronze medal for Khiuani, who debuted for the Brazilian team during the Rio-2007 Pan American Games. 

The then-rookie achieved success in her debut and brought luck to the host country. Brazil finished second in the team competition, and Khiuani qualified for the final of the overall competition, where she placed ninth. 

In 2009, Khiuani beat her national team partner Daniele Hypolito at the Brazil Trophy and won the title in the Individual All-Around. 
 
Resumes
 
Ana Claudia Trindade Araújo da Silva
Date of birth: 28/03/92
Place of birth: Natal/RN
Place of Birth: Brazilian
 
Main Results:
 
• Eight times Brazilian team champion (2002-pre-children and children, 2004, 2005, 2006, 2007-youth and adult, 2008)
• Three-time Brazilian champion in the individual all-around (2002, 2004 and 2008)
• Four-time Brazilian beam champion (2002, 2003 and 2004 - children and youth)
• Brazilian champion on uneven bars in 2002, Brazilian champion on floor exercise in 2002
• South American team champion (2006)
• Fifth place as a team in the world championship (2007)
• Fifth place on floor exercise at the Moscow World Cup stage (2008)
• Eighth place as a team at the Beijing Olympic Games (2008)
• Twenty-second place in the all-around at the Beijing Olympic Games (2008)
• South American runner-up in the individual all-around (2009)
• South American team champion (2009)
• Runner-up on beam at the World Cup stage in Maribor (Slovenia) (2009)
• Silver Medal at the Pan American Games in Rio de Janeiro – 2007 and 9th place overall
• 2007 World Championship – Germany – 5th place by team (best campaign of the Brazilian Team in World Championships)
 
 
Khiuani Luana Dias
Date of birth: 20/03/92
Place of birth: São José dos Pinhais (PR)
Place of Birth: Brazilian
 
 
• Three national titles in the Individual All-Around competition
• Brazilian Pre-Child Championship – 2002
• Brazilian Adult Championship – 15 years old category – 2007
• Brazilian Artistic Gymnastics Trophy – 2009
• 2007 Pan American Games – Rio de Janeiro - Silver Medal, team place and 9th place overall
• 2007 World Championship – Germany – 5th place by team (best campaign of the Brazilian Team in World Championships)
